Q: Is 277,550 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 277,550 is a composite number.

Why is 277,550 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 277,550 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 7 10 13 14 25 26 35 50 61 65 70 91 122 130 175 182 305 325 350 427 455 610 650 793 854 910 1,525 1,586 2,135 2,275 3,050 3,965 4,270 4,550 5,551 7,930 10,675 11,102 19,825 21,350 27,755 39,650 55,510 138,775 and 277,550, with no remainder.

Since 277,550 cannot be divided by just 1 and 277,550, it is a composite number.
